Problems solved by technology

[0006] 1. The deployed services are java web services or self-written services, which have limitations
[0007] 2. Obtain the support library according to the type of operating system. The obtained support library may not be all required, and there will be redundancy, resulting in an excessively large volume
[0008] 3. Place the three-party dependent files in the shared folder in the WEB server, and obtain them when needed. If there are many devices to be deployed, the traffic will be large, resulting in network congestion and reducing deployment efficiency.
[0009] 4. The obtained files are managed in a random manner. When uninstalling is required, it is necessary to judge the library files to be deleted one by one according to all the currently deployed software, which reduces the uninstallation efficiency and easily generates garbage files.

Abstract

The invention provides an application service deployment method and device, and belongs to the technical field of Linux application deployment. The method comprises the following steps: installing anapplication service in first equipment, extracting a dependent file, a file created during installation of the application service and Linux related information, putting the obtained file and information into different directories in a folder created on the first equipment, compressing, calling an installation script on to-be-deployed equipment, and uncompressing an installation package, and obtaining the file and the information, if the obtained Linux related information is consistent with the information on the to-be-deployed equipment, generating a soft link of the file created during application service installation under a corresponding directory of the to-be-deployed equipment, generating a soft link depending on the file under a / lib directory when the to-be-deployed equipment does not depend on the file, and installing the soft link. According to the method and the device, management of deployed applications is facilitated, folders can be deleted during unloading, and only failed soft links occupying small space may be left.

Description

technical field [0001] The present invention relates to the technical field of Linux application deployment, in particular to an application service deployment method and device. Background technique [0002] With the development of computers and networks, more and more software appears in the computer field. Software development is usually carried out under the Linux system, so the software deployment for the Linux system is becoming more and more frequent, which consumes a lot of manpower. The software deployment method under the windows system, such as deployment through the exe executable file, is different from the software deployment under the windows system in that the Linux system cannot be deployed using the exe executable file method, but is deployed by directly running the source code.
